MURFREESBORO, Tenn. - Former Blue Raider pitcher Chris Mobley will feel right at home in Greer Stadium this week as he and the New Orleans Zephyrs face the Nashville Sounds in a four-game series.
Mobley played for the Blue Raiders from 2002-2004 and was on the 2003 team that won the Sun Belt Tournament. Mobley was also on the 2003 and 2004 teams that competed in NCAA Regionals.
"It is good to be back playing in the Murfreesboro area. I have a lot of family and friends here so it is always nice to get back," Mobley said. "The team came up here at the beginning of the season but I was on the disabled list so I didn't make the trip. It is my first time playing here since I faced Belmont on this field for the Blue Raiders."
Mobley began the season on the disabled list but since joining the Zephyrs in May has posted 2-2 record with a 3.32 ERA. In 40.2 innings of work, Mobley has struck out 33 batters and picked up two saves.
The Zephyrs won the first game of the series 6-1 on Tuesday night at Greer Stadium. New Orleans will play the Sounds on Wednesday, July 29 at noon and 7 p.m. on Thursday, July 30 before rounding out the four game series at 7 p.m. on Friday, July 31.
